Output fc92a84296f9ab3d7b7ced73554ae158cd33cb1da3bbc2bbf1efd692948ad4a0:73

value
18666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 463537c6f8b7e966c1de14f6d35357fae57729e3 OP_EQUAL
address
386Eycd6uZuNgyFmKnZmVURwAV35hjp6ed
transaction
fc92a84296f9ab3d7b7ced73554ae158cd33cb1da3bbc2bbf1efd692948ad4a0
confirmations
84483
spent
true